Monsanto loses first phase of federal bellwether trial on whether weedkiller causes cancer.

A federal jury on Tuesday returned another unanimous finding that exposure to Monsanto’s signature weedkiller causes cancer.

SAN FRANCISCO -- A federal jury on Tuesday returned another unanimous finding that exposure to Monsanto's signature weedkiller causes cancer.

The six-person jury found the Bayer AG-owned company liable for a 70-year-old man's Non-Hodgkin lymphoma, setting the stage for the next phase of the trial over allegations of misconduct.
